Axis Q6315-LE 1080p Outdoor PTZ with 31× Optical Zoom + Lightfinder 2.0 + TPM
Model / Series: Q6315-LE
The Axis Q6315-LE is a high-performance outdoor PTZ camera with 31× optical zoom (6.91–214.64 mm), 1080p at 60 fps, Lightfinder 2.0 (0.06 lux color / 0.001 lux B&W), Forensic WDR, OptimizedIR, Autotracking 2, electronic image stabilization, TPM cybersecurity, IP66 / IP67 / IK10 housing, and −50 °C to +50 °C extreme operating range. Why 31× Optical Zoom Matters
A PTZ delivers identification detail through optical zoom + pan/tilt — not raw pixel count. The Q6315-LE’s 31× optical zoom is among the longest in the commercial PTZ market:
- License plate identification at ~100–150 m
- Person identification at ~150–200 m
- Useful scene detail at 300+ m
A 1080p PTZ at 31× zoom typically beats a fixed 4K camera at the same scene, because the PTZ puts more pixels on the actual target via optical magnification.

Q6315-LE vs. Q6355-LE — Choosing the Right Generation
| Feature | Q6315-LE (this) | Q6355-LE (newer) |
|---|---|---|
| Resolution | 1080p | 1080p |
| Optical zoom | 31× | 31× |
| Chipset | ARTPEC platform | ARTPEC-9 |
| Codec | H.264, H.265 | AV1, H.264, H.265 |
| AI Analytics | Standard | Object Analytics, Image Health Analytics, Scene Metadata |
| Cybersecurity | TPM, Signed OS, Secure boot | Edge Vault (Signed OS, Secure boot) |
| Weather rating | IP66 / IP67 | IP66 / IP67 + NEMA 4x |
| Operating temp | −50 to +50 °C | −50 to +55 °C |
| Best fit | Federal / TPM-required | Greenfield AI + AV1 |
The Q6315-LE remains highly relevant for federal procurement specs explicitly requiring TPM. The Q6355-LE is the newer-generation upgrade with AV1 codec future-proofing and expanded analytics.
Premium Cybersecurity — TPM + Signed OS + Secure Boot
The Q6315-LE includes Axis’s premium cybersecurity stack: TPM (Trusted Platform Module) hardware security module, Signed OS (only Axis-signed firmware runs), Secure boot (firmware verified at boot). For federal facilities, banking, healthcare, transit, and any project with strong cybersecurity procurement requirements, TPM is the differentiating feature.

Cross-Platform Alternative
For projects without an Axis VMS commitment, the Hanwha XNP-6120HW is the closest alternative — 2MP outdoor PTZ with 12× optical zoom, 360° endless pan, 60 fps, 150 dB WDR, IP66/IK10. The Q6315-LE wins on 31× optical zoom (vs. 12×), TPM cybersecurity, and Lightfinder 2.0 low-light. The Hanwha wins on lower per-camera cost where 12× zoom is sufficient.
